Reception Class Teaching Assistant – Full Time
Primary School - Warrington
Start Date: After February Half Term

A welcoming and nurturing primary school in Warrington is seeking a dedicated and enthusiastic Reception Class Teaching Assistant to join their Early Years team on a full‑time basis, starting after the February half term.

This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who is passionate about supporting young children at the very start of their learning journey and who thrives in a busy, caring Early Years environment.

The Role
  • Support the class teacher in delivering engaging and age‑appropriate learning activities.
  • Work closely with children to support their learning, development, and emotional wellbeing.
  • Assist with phonics, early literacy, numeracy, and play‑based learning.
  • Support children with personal care routines where required.
  • Help create a safe, stimulating, and inclusive classroom environment.
  • Observe, record, and contribute to assessments of pupil progress.
The Ideal Candidate Will
  • Have experience working with children in Early Years or Reception (school or nursery‑based).
  • Be caring, patient, and enthusiastic with a genuine passion for Early Years education.
  • Have strong communication and teamwork skills.
  • Be proactive and able to use their initiative.
  • Hold a relevant Teaching Assistant qualification (desirable but not essential).
  • Have a good understanding of the EYFS framework (desirable).
